King Charles released from hospital following prostate treatment

3:59 pm January 29, 2024

King Charles III has been released from the hospital Monday following medical treatment for an enlarged prostate, Buckingham Palace said. “The King was this afternoon discharged from hospital following planned medical treatment and has rescheduled forthcoming public engagements to allow for a period of private recuperation,” the palace said Monday.
